Output 531bc3ebff7d090d022a2125c8d155cd289e700a2917c65c1a588b0d472437a1:3

value
3380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62212d52e1a9b45888679552997290c5cd48cb91 OP_EQUAL
address
3AdstXPLYw9seWhzo1SRGqXdButKv89cJN
transaction
531bc3ebff7d090d022a2125c8d155cd289e700a2917c65c1a588b0d472437a1
spent
true